June leads for comfortable weather in Ulan-Makit: typically 23.7°C by day, 7.6°C at night, with 74 mm of rain. Based on measured 1991–2020 NOAA station history.

The weakest month is January, scoring 5 against June’s 74 — days reach only -23.9°C, 48° below the 24°C the score treats as ideal.
Month by month
The bars show the comfort score. Day and night temperatures come from daily observed highs and lows; rain is the historical monthly estimate.
| Month | Day | Night | Rain | Wet days | Daylight | Comfort | Coverage |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| January | -23.9°C | -36°C | 6 mm | 1.8 | 7 h 29 | 5 | Strong coverage |
| February | -14.2°C | -30.1°C | 3 mm | 0.9 | 9 h 26 | 5 | Strong coverage |
| March | -4.1°C | -20.7°C | 3 mm | 1.1 | 11 h 37 | 5 | Strong coverage |
| April | 5.5°C | -7.8°C | 16 mm | 3.4 | 14 h 07 | 5 | Strong coverage |
| May | 14.6°C | 0°C | 46 mm | 6.8 | 16 h 19 | 37 | Strong coverage |
| June | 23.7°C | 7.6°C | 74 mm | 9.8 | 17 h 39 | 74 | Strong coverage |
| July | 26.1°C | 11.4°C | 97 mm | 10.8 | 17 h 07 | 71 | Strong coverage |
| August | 22.7°C | 8.9°C | 90 mm | 10.6 | 15 h 07 | 70 | Strong coverage |
| September | 13.3°C | 1.2°C | 47 mm | 7.3 | 12 h 40 | 34 | Strong coverage |
| October | 2.1°C | -9.2°C | 15 mm | 4.1 | 10 h 16 | 5 | Strong coverage |
| November | -12.7°C | -24.4°C | 11 mm | 3.3 | 8 h 05 | 5 | Strong coverage |
| December | -24.3°C | -34.9°C | 8 mm | 3 | 6 h 55 | 5 | Strong coverage |

The best month has moved. On the 1961–1990 numbers the strongest month here was July (scoring 79); on 2011–2025 it is June (82). Both are scored the same way, from the same station — only the climate underneath changed.
| Month | Warm & dry days | Wet days | Washouts | Week with 3+ wet days | Daytime mean has ranged |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| January | 0% | 5% | 0% | <1% | -29.0–-20.3°C |
| February | 0% | 4% | 0% | 1% | -20.0–-11.3°C |
| March | 0% | 4% | 0% | <1% | -8.3–-0.8°C |
| April | <1% | 9% | <1% | 5% | 2.5–7.6°C |
| May | 16% | 22% | 4% | 22% | 11.5–17.0°C |
| June | 53% | 32% | 7% | 41% | 20.5–25.7°C |
| July | 62% | 35% | 10% | 46% | 23.6–27.9°C |
| August | 52% | 36% | 8% | 49% | 19.8–24.7°C |
| September | 12% | 23% | 4% | 20% | 11.7–15.3°C |
| October | 0% | 13% | <1% | 7% | -1.0–4.8°C |
| November | 0% | 11% | <1% | 5% | -16.7–-9.1°C |
| December | 0% | 9% | <1% | 3% | -27.7–-19.5°C |
A warm and dry day reaches 20°C with under 1 mm of rain; a wet day gets 1 mm or more; a washout gets 10 mm or more. The week column is the share of seven-day stretches in that month, across the station’s whole daily record, that contained three or more wet days — the odds a week-long trip is rained on repeatedly, counted rather than modelled. The last column is the 10th to 90th percentile of that month’s daytime average across individual years: a narrow band means the average is what you will get, a wide one means the average is a midpoint between years that felt quite different.
